Hi everyone,

I just purchased a DR-100 Mk2 on eBay and now awaiting transit.

I also need an AC adapter and was dismayed to learn that TASCAM didn't include one. After a bit of research however, I can see why. Here in Canada, the price for one is about 1/5 the cost of the TASCAM unit I just bought.

Can anyone recommend a cheaper alternative that is safe for use with the DR-100 MK2?

According to Ted's list of power inputs (http://taperssection.com/index.php?topic=150794.0) you need a 5v power supply with a 4.00 mm x 1.7 mm barrel, which I would have thought would be easier to find quickly but I could only come up with this, not sure if you've seen this, or what shipping to Canada would be:

In tonedeaf's review - it sounds like you can power it via a USB source as well - but you have to start the recording in battery mode, and then attach to USB
